Transaction 33f2e56724afce98308375a890e0c072ce3282357ce2137b6025106737935250

4 Input
2 Outputs
  • 33f2e56724afce98308375a890e0c072ce3282357ce2137b6025106737935250:0
  • value  95420000
    address  1P7bX7LAtqQd1kqYm2YHPjnT3Fh8o9WYu5
  • 33f2e56724afce98308375a890e0c072ce3282357ce2137b6025106737935250:1
  • value  60418176
    address  17x4D3gatPtQzFXSE5EGSiWRsbr44tyDGM